Relationship Between Intermittent Hypoxia and Type 2 Diabetes in Sleep Apnea Syndrome
Sleep apnea syndrome (SAS) is a very common disease involving intermittent hypoxia (IH), recurrent symptoms of deoxygenation during sleep, strong daytime sleepiness, and significant loss of quality of life.
